Fitment & Compatibility

Before buying, check your engine’s OEM part numbers: this kit claims to replace 799579, 5434, and 4248. These numbers are most common on Briggs & Stratton, MTD, and Cub Cadet engines (e.g., 450–550 series). Measure the foam filter’s outer dimensions – it should be roughly 2.5” x 1.5” x 1” – and confirm the spark plug gap (typically 0.030” for small engines). If your mower uses a paper air filter, this foam-style won’t fit. Also verify that the included spark plug is the correct thread length (3/4” reach) and heat range for your engine.

Key Things to Know

  • Quality vs. OEM: The foam filter is washable and reusable but less durable than OEM paper filters. The spark plug is a standard copper-core – fine for seasonal use, not for extended heavy duty.
  • Installation: Very easy – remove old filter, clean housing, insert new foam, and replace spark plug with a 5/8” socket. No special tools needed.
  • Common gotcha: The foam filter may be slightly oversized for some housings – trim it with scissors for a snug fit. Also, don’t over-oil the foam (if pre-oiled) – excess oil can foul the carburetor.
